If I feed a 100a main lug panel with say a 40a dp breaker, do I have 40a total capacity? Or do I have 40a available on each leg for 120v loads?
Russell,
Look at it this way--
40A @ 240V = 9600 VA
and
9600 VA/120V = 80A
So, you've got 40A on each of the legs.
